Fabrication and operation of a vertical nanowire field-effect transistor is reported. The device is prepared by growing vertical wires in the cylindrical pores of a polymer foil stack. The nanowirediameter is approximately 100 nm, the packing density up to 10⁸ cm⁻². The polymer foil stack consists of two polymer layers and an intermediate metal layer. Cylindrical holes are prepared in this stack by using fast ion irradiation and subsequent etching. Well-defined cylindrical openings with diameters between 50 and 150 nm are obtained.
